Leslie Jamison pushes and perfects the expansive, digressive, investigative and autobiographical essay style she emerged so spectacularly onto the literary stage with in The Empathy Exams. From a lonely whale roaming the world's oceans singing a singularly high-pitched song, to lonely people living perfect lives in online artificial realities, Jamison maps and charts the ways in which we are now haunted, have always been haunted, by our personal mythologies, by our choices, by the choices seemingly given to us by our social or political contexts. The collection is a feat of inter-linked philosophical analysis and painstaking reflection. Ranging from the journalistic to the experimental, from deeply considered ethical reflection to sumptuous descriptive prose, Jamison proves herself able to turn and test the essay in countless directions. The result is a deeply impressive and exciting tour-de-force of American literary non-fiction.
